Title:
  conf file prompt during upgrade from Focal to Jammy

Status in speech-dispatcher package in Ubuntu:
  Fix Released
Status in speech-dispatcher source package in Jammy:
  Fix Committed

Bug description:
  * Impact 
  A conffile prompt is displayed on upgrade

  * Test Case
  upgrade speech-dispatcher from the focal to the jammy-proposed version, there 
should be no conffile prompt

  * Regression potential
  the change only remove a .mainscript line to remove the conffile, if the 
change was incorrect the prompt could still be there or a an old conffile could 
be not removed on upgrade

  -----------------

  I was performing a distribution upgrade of an Ubuntu Desktop install
  of Ubuntu 20.04 to Ubuntu 22.04 when I encountered a debconf prompt
  regarding a speech-dispatcher config file which I had not modified.
